#f1e9cd basic color information

#f1e9cd

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#f1e9cd has decimal index of: 15854029, is composed of 94.5% red, 91.4% green and 80.4% blue. #f1e9cd in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 3.3% magenta, 14.9% yellow and 5.5% black.
#ffffcc is the closest web-safe color to #f1e9cd.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
